Minnesota licenses private detectives and protective agents through the Board of Private Detective and Protective Agent Services, and conditions the license on a $10,000 surety bond. The bond is a conduct guarantee: it financially backs your honest, lawful performance of detective or protective-agent duties.
It's a three-party arrangement: you (the principal), the surety carrier standing behind you, and the State of Minnesota (the obligee), with the public as the protected parties. If a licensee commits misconduct in the course of the work, a harmed party can recover against the bond.
The bond must stay active for the life of your license. Let it lapse and your license is at risk — so we track it and notify you 60 and 30 days out, keeping your $10,000 filing continuous.
